zoukankan      html  css  js  c++  java
  • MySQL添加用户、删除用户与授权

    1.新建数据库

    mysql> create database testDB default character set utf8;

    2.创建用户

    mysql> GRANT USAGE ON *.* TO 'test123'@'%' IDENTIFIED BY 'test123' WITH GRANT OPTION;

    注意:此处的'%',是指该用户可以远程登录,如果想本地登录的话,将"%"改为"localhost"。也可以指定某台机器可以远程登录。

     

    3.用户授权

    3.1 授权test用户拥有testDB数据库的所有权限

    mysql> GRANT ALL PRIVILEGES ON testDB.* TO 'test123'@'%' IDENTIFIED BY 'test123';

     3.2 授权部分权限

    mysql>grant select,update on testDB.* to ‘test123’@‘%’ identified by 'test123';
    mysql>flush privileges;

    4. 删除用户和数据库

    mysql>Delete FROM user Where User='test123' and Host='%';
    mysql>flush privileges;
    mysql>drop database testDB;

    5.设置表名不区分大小写

    vi /usr/local/mysql/my.cnf 
    
    #在mysql节点下加
    lower_case_table_names=1
  • 相关阅读:
    Alpha冲刺(4/6)
    Alpha冲刺(3/6)
    Alpha冲刺(2/6)
    Alpha冲刺(1/6)
    团队Git现场编程实战
    团队项目-需求分析报告
    团队项目-选题报告
    第二次结对编程作业
    第一次团队展示
    第一次结对编程作业
  • 原文地址:https://www.cnblogs.com/zydev/p/6018267.html
Copyright © 2011-2022 走看看